Hello fellow tuggers,
I have been thinking for a while about doing something to resolve the lack of a shower installation on our tug model. I really enjoy a daily shower and washing in the cold lakes around here (Canada) is not always fun...
I was thinking about using a stainless steel tubing system that would be set up on the swimming platform (part of the rail) along with a privacy curtain that would snap to the enclosure , and very important it has to be collapsible so that it does not interfere with the normal use of the swimming Platform during the day. I saw that Coleman makes a hot water portable shower system that works with propane which is not too big to store Under the seat in the cockpit. All that we would need to do is to use the water from the lake and have instant hot water. Anyone have done something similar? I know that some folks shower in the cockpit, but I thing that the bilge pump will not function well after a while with the soap.
What do you think about this project?
